Tough way to quarterfinals for Fiji Bati

October 30, 2017 6:05 pm

The Vodafone Fiji Bati side will play one of either New Zealand, Tonga, Samoa or Scotland in the Cup quarterfinals of the Rugby League World Cup.

Fiji Bati captain, Kevin Naiqama says, they’re aware of the tough competition as they progress to the later stages of the tournament.

He says, while the team has set an aim, their next focus is the game against Wales.

“Definitely the last two World Cups, we have played in the semi-final but we are not too focused on where we want to be in the end obviously we want to win the World Cup but we are not looking past next game.”

Fiji plays Wales in its second match at 9.30pm on Sunday
